DOES FULLY COOKED MEAN READY TO EAT? - BROKEN BARREL
Dec 19, 2021 · The USDA says this about the label “Fully Cooked”: FULLY COOKED or COOKED: Needs no further cooking because it is fully cooked at the establishment where it was produced and packaged. Product can be eaten right out of the package or reheated. Fully cooked is synonymous with cooked.

YOU ASKED: HOW DO YOU EAT PRE COOKED SHRIMP? - COOKING RECIPES
How do you heat up pre cooked shrimp? Method #1 – Reheat Cooked Shrimps in the Oven. Preheat oven to 300 degrees Fahrenheit. Coat or spritz the pieces of shrimps with olive oil or butter. Wrap the shrimps to be reheated in a tin foil (loosely). … Arrange the foil packs in a baking tray and place in the oven. Heat for about 15 minutes.

YOU ASKED: WHAT DOES PRE COOKED RICE MEAN? - HOMEMADE FOOD
Parboiled rice, also called converted rice, is partially precooked in its inedible husk before being processed for eating. In some Asian and African countries, people have been parboiling rice since ancient times as it makes the husks easier to remove by hand.

YOUR QUESTION: WHAT IS PRE COOKED SAUSAGE? - TOMATO
What does fully cooked sausage mean? Cooked Sausage: meat that has not been cured or smoked, but has been precooked. Blood sausage, cooked Bockwurst, Braunschweiger, cooked Bratwurst, Liver sausage, and cooked Thuringer are included in this group of sausages. Cooked smoked sausage: meat that has been cured, lightly smoked, and precooked.
